Frenchville Rockwheelers place first and second at 2022 QLD Classics State Championships

The Frenchville Rockwheelers have placed first and second in A-Grade at the 2022 QLD Classics State Championships.

Nine A-Grade teams from across the state competed over three days at Boondall Entertainment Center. Rockwheelers Black And Rockwheelers Green lost only one game each to progress to the first ever Rockwheeler versus Rockwheeler Classics Final, with Rockwheelers Green narrowly winning by just one point.
